Harm of incineration

The harmful substances produced by waste incineration power generation include: flue gas pollution, including dioxins, waste water and landfill leachate produced during incineration, as well as ash and dust, but the pollution control of most waste incineration power generation in China has basically reached the standard.

Preventive and control measures

1, equipped with semi-dry desulfurization system.

2. Adopt high-efficiency bag filter.

3. The pollutants discharged from high chimneys (height increased by 40 meters according to environmental requirements) are diluted and diffused, and the ground concentration is reduced, which can effectively reduce the impact on the environment.

4. The main hazard of garbage incineration is dioxin pollution. Dioxin is the common name of polychlorinated dibenzo-dioxins and polychlorinated dibenzofurans, which is highly carcinogenic. The main reason is that the dioxin contained in the fuel itself is not destroyed in the combustion, the fuel is not completely burned or heterogeneous catalytic reaction occurs on the surface of solid ash to synthesize dioxin.
